氧化锌压敏电阻老化过程中非线性系数变化的研究

摘    要:根据氧化锌压敏电阻(MOV)的非线性特征,结合双肖特基(Schottky)势垒理论和氧化锌陶瓷在小电流区的导电机制,提出了氧化锌压敏电阻老化劣化过程中必然伴随着非线性系数α的变化的结论.针对一种型号的MOV,通过大量实验数据分析得出:在不同老化劣化实验条件下,MOV的非线性系数α均随劣化程度的增加而呈下降趋势;在标称电...

Research on the varying of nonlinear coefficient during the degradation of ZnO varistor

Abstract:The process of the degradation of ZnO varistor is necessarily accompanied with the varying of nonlinear coefficient α,which is based on the double Schottky barrier theory,the electrical conduction mechanism of the zinc oxide ceramic in the low current range and the nonlinear characteristics of ZnO varistor.By the experiments on the same type of MOV,the results indicate that the nonlinear coefficient α of MOV decreases with the increasing of degradation degree in different experimental conditions,and the α value decreases in line shape with the increasing of impact cycles by the experiment under the impact of the nominal current In.The nonlinear coefficient α has a valuable reference for the estimation of the degradation degree of MOV.
